Why do post footings need to be 42 inches deep in Findlay?

The 42-inch frost line depth is a structural mandate for Hancock County. Posts set above this depth are subject to frost heave, which lifts footings and destroys fence alignment. In Uptown's clay-rich soils, this failure is accelerated. We engineer all footings to IRC Section R403.1.4 to provide stability below the active frost zone.

Am I legally required to notify my neighbor before building a fence in Ohio?

Yes. Ohio Revised Code 971, the 'partition fence' law, mandates written notice to adjoining landowners for any shared boundary work in Findlay. Since 2026, this also includes submitting a signed acknowledgment to the city's zoning office before a permit is issued. Failure to comply can result in a civil action for cost recovery.

Which fencing materials hold up best in Findlay's soil and climate?

Material compatibility is critical. The moderate soil corrosivity index requires G90 galvanized steel posts and fasteners to prevent rust streaks. Given the moderate termite risk, pressure-treated pine or composite materials are specified for wooden components. We avoid standard steel in direct ground contact and use stainless steel hardware for all critical connections.

What are the current safety rules for a fence around a pool?

Pool enclosures in Ohio must comply with IBC/IRC Appendix AG. This requires a minimum 48-inch height with self-closing, self-latching gates. What is required before digging fence post holes?

You must contact Ohio811 for a utility locate at least 48 hours before excavation. Hitting a buried line in a dense neighborhood like Uptown is a major liability, incurring repair costs and fines. How is my fence designed to handle high winds?

The design wind load for Findlay is 115 MPH V-ult. This engineering rating dictates post spacing, concrete footing mass, and bracket strength. Fences near open areas like Riverside Park or along I-75 face higher exposure. We calculate loads per ASCE 7-22 standards to ensure the structure survives peak storm season gusts without panel failure or overturning.

What are the height and placement rules for a fence on my property?

Findlay zoning limits fences to 3 feet in front yards and 6 feet in rear/side yards. The standard setback is 0 feet, allowing installation on the property line if no easement exists. Critical visibility 'sight triangles' are enforced on corner lots, especially those near I-75 feeder roads, where any obstruction is a traffic hazard and a code violation.
